Output 86a3743234917ee8d36ce1062ca06afedb59161922a05724e94bf8403cea9de2:1

value
77910800
script pubkey
OP_0 OP_PUSHBYTES_20 8581988dc5f1c7ebcc16c8d0e5538c091c6c44e4
address
ltc1qskqe3rw978r7hnqkergw25uvpywxc38yjy8cd4
transaction
86a3743234917ee8d36ce1062ca06afedb59161922a05724e94bf8403cea9de2
spent
true